| 
    
     |  | こんにちは。Satsukiと申します。グラフについてのご質問です。 下記のようなリストがあり、住所欄と比率欄でグラフを書きたいのですが、範囲指定すると、人数欄も含めたグラフができてしまいます。どのように直したらよいでしょうか。
 リストは複数あり、行数は可変で、それぞれについてグラフを書くので、共通のNo.欄を基点にして範囲指定をしてみました。
 どなたかご教示よろしくお願いいたします。
 
 No. 住所  人数    比率
 1 A市   245    77.5
 2 B市   38    12.0
 3 C市    6     1.9
 4 D市    3     0.9
 5 E市    1     0.3
 不明   23     7.3
 合計   316    100.0
 
 
 Dim FR As Range
 Dim FR2 As Range
 Dim myrange As Range
 Dim myrange2 As Range
 Range("A1").Select
 
 Dim SearchWord As String
 SearchWord = "No."
 Set FR = Worksheets("グラフ").Range("A1:A500").Find
 (What:=SearchWord, LookIn:=xlValues, LookAt:=xlWhole)
 
 Worksheets("グラフ").Select
 Range(FR.Address).Offset(1, 1).Select
 Set myrange = Range(Range(FR.Address).Offset(1, 1), Range(Selection,_
 Selection.End(xlDown).Offset(-1, 0)))
 Range(FR.Address).Offset(1, 3).Select
 Set myrange2 = Range(Range(FR.Address).Offset(1, 3), Range(Selection,_
 Selection.End(xlDown).Offset(-1, 0)))
 
 Charts.Add
 ActiveChart.ChartType = xlBarClustered
 ActiveChart.SetSourceData Source:=Sheets("グラフ").Range(myrange,_
 myrange2), PlotBy:=xlColumns
 
 |  |